leds: Add ASIC3 LED support
Add LED support for the HTC ASIC3. Underlying support is provided by the mfd/asic3 and leds/leds-asic3 drivers. An example configuration is provided by the pxa/hx4700 platform. Signed-off-by: Paul Parsons <[email protected]> Signed-off-by: Samuel Ortiz <[email protected]>
